Microphone Output:
Maximum level = 6dBu.
Output Impedance = 100Ohm.
THD @ 1kHz < 0.1%.
Bandwidth @ -3dB = 200Hz ~ 20kHz.
Front Panel Speaker:
Impedance = 8Ohm.
Maximum Power @ 1kHz = 1W.
THD @ 1kHz < 1%.
Bandwidth @ -3dB = 200Hz ~ 20kHz.
Cable length:
100m(control and power on the same cable)
900m(when power line connects to junction box).
Comes standard with Junction box (JB) and CAT5 cable (1.5)
4.2.14.4 Configuration
To make PSC work it need to edit configuration using Ateis Studio. Following sections are about
configuration editing.
The example here is IDA8, the configuration is the same for ESC, LAPG2T and other Ateis Audio
Processor.
Create PSC Object
Open or create a Ateis studio configuration file, in the [Device] design window, create audio
processor and PSC object:
1. Drag IDA8C to design window to create audio processor object.
2. Drag PPM AS to design window to create PSC object. Note: PPM AS, PCP, PSC and CDPM
share the same object.
3. Wiring to connect green pins between PSC object and audio processor.
